Part of fighter wing standing vertically on leading edge with some panels missing to expose ribs and spars. Submitted with caption 'Repair of damaged Hurricane wings. Wing partly repaired'.

Starboard wing of a fighter held vertically on a small trolley. Repaired panels visible and some panels removed at inner end. Submitted with caption 'Repair of damaged Hurricane wings. Wing after repair'.

Two women working on a part of a wing on a vertical jig. Submitted with caption 'Manufacture of Hurricane wings. Riveting of top skins by female workers'.

Many women at working at benches with vices and files. Submitted with caption 'Manufacture of Hurricane wings. Production on benches of details by female workers'.

Man with rivet gun on the left working on part of a wing on a vertical jig. Submitted with caption 'Manufacture of Hurricane wings. Assembly and riveting of skin No. s25 aft of rear spar in main assembly Jig'.

View inside a factory many machine tools, including lathes with men working on them either side of a central aisle. Submitted with caption 'Manufacture of Hurricane wings. General view machine section'.

Part of a wing with a large hole in it leaning against a wall. 'Salvage' has been chalked on it There is a ruler underneath the hole. Submitted with caption (-Hurricane wings. 'Hurricane wing Type of wing damaged beyond economical repair'.
